Triaxial Compression test apparatus
| Operating frequency |
0.001~10 Hz |
| Load range | 0.98kN,4.9kN |
| Pessure capacity | Cell pressure; 490 kPa |
| Back pressure; 490 kPa | |
| Specimen dimension | 50 mm in diameter, 100 mm in height |
| Measuring of volume change |
Water level in burette 25 cm3 |
| Measuring of displacement |
Axial displacement gauge (50 mm) |
| Gap sensor (2 mm) | |
| Available test conditions |
Monotonic triaxial loading, Cyclic triaxial loading |
| Loading device | Motor for monotonic |
| Pneumatic servo for cyclic |

Microfocus X-ray Computed Tomography Scanner
| μX-ray CT apparatus | |
|---|---|
| Max. Voltage | 225 kV |
| Max. Current | 0.888 μA |
| Max. Electoronic power consumptioin | 200 W |
| Min. Focus size | 4 μm |
| Flat Panel Detector | |
|---|---|
| Size of matrix | 1024×1024,512×512, |
| 256×256 | |
| Resolution performance | 5 μm |
| Integration time | 66 ms - 999 ms |
| Feedback capacitance (gain) | 0.25 pF - 8.0 pF |
| Pixel size | 200 μm |
| Projection view | 600 - 4800 |
| Integration images | 10 - 50 |

Centrifuge Model Testing Equipment
(Device management:Prof. Uzuoka Lab.)
| Effective radius | 2.5 m |
| Max. payload | 24 G・ton |
| Max. centrifugal acceleration | 200 G |
| Max. number of rotations | 260 rpm |
| Max. payload at 50-g | (Static)245.0 kg |
| (Dynamic)142.5 kg |

Strong Earthquake Response Simulator
(Device management:Prof. Kawase Lab.)
| Shaking tabel dimension | 5 m in X-dir., 3 m in Y-dir. |
| Shaking direction | Horizontal 2 axises (X,Y) |
| Vertical (Z) | |
| Rotation (θx,θy,θz) | |
| Driving Force | Electronic and Oil |
| System | Pressured Servo System |
| Coupler System | Static Bearing |
| Maximum Load | Rated Value 15tonf, |
| Maximum Value 30tonf | |
| Maximum Displacement | X: ±300 mm |
| Y: ±250 mm | |
| Z: ±200 mm | |
| Maximum Velocity | (X,Y,Z) ±150 cm/s |
| Maximum Acceleration | (X,Y,Z) ±1 G |
| Maximum Rotation Angle | (θx, θy, θz) ±3 ° |
| Frequency | DC ~ 50 Hz |
| Input Wave | Sine, Random, Arbitrary |
